When buying life insurance, it is important that you know how your broker will be paid. If they are working strictly on commission, for example, your needs may be secondary to selling you a policy that gives the best commission. Any commission at all for your broker can lead to a conflict of interest, so always ask to see all of the alternative products before buying.
Try not to put off getting a life insurance plan. Get a life insurance plan as soon as you can comfortably afford it. If you get a life insurance plan when you are still young, the cost will be less for the rest of your life. Waiting until your health is failing will cost significantly more.

When purchasing a life insurance policy it is vitally important that you are completely 100% honest when answering questions about past medical history and other items raised such as drug use. An insurance claim can be declined if it is ever determined that the initial information provided was not true.
Before you purchase a life insurance policy, be sure to shop around for the best quote. Different companies use different equations to determine what your premiums will be for the same amount of coverage, or may offer different packages allowing you to get more coverage for proportionally less money in premiums.
Some life insurance companies may suggest that you purchase a mortgage insurance policy, which pays off your mortgage should you die. However, it is wiser to take the amount of your mortgage into account when purchasing coverage for a term life insurance or whole life insurance policy. This makes more sense because your mortgage steadily declines over time, although your mortgage insurance premium does not. In the long run, it is more cost effective to include the amount of your mortgage in with your life insurance policy.
Avoid caffeine before medical exams for life insurance. While caffeine is legal, it can accelerate your heart rate, elevate your blood pressure, plus give you the jitters. These side effects can affect you exam negatively.
If your financial situation changes significantly, such as what comes with purchasing a home, reassess your life insurance needs. A policy sufficient for a renter may need to be increased for a new homeowner to make sure your family has enough financial stability to maintain mortgage payments in the event of your death.
Shopping online first before meeting someone in person is a great way to quickly navigate through all your options. It can be difficult to personally call every life insurance company, so checking them out initially online is a good way to dismiss the riffraff and find a few serious contenders.
To save money on your life insurance policy you should aim to pay yearly instead of monthly. Choosing to pay the premium in this manner will decrease your premiums. For those holding a small policy, the savings will not be so great. However, those holding a large policy will notice a significant amount of savings.

When considering your life insurance needs, determine if multiple policies better suit your life and financial situation. In some cases, having a term policy for unexpected crises can protect a family in the short-term, while adding a whole life policy may provide additional long-term protection, and an option for increasing cash value in the policy.

If you have a property settlement agreement with a former spouse, setting forth an expectation that the other partner pays all or part of your children's expenses or alimony, factor this into your life insurance decisions. Should your former spouse die, unless it is clearly in the estate documentation, there is no requirement that the estate will continue to pay those expenses. Instead, it may make sense to insure your ex spouse and list yourself as beneficiary, in order to protect yourself and your children.
Group coverage at your place of employment might sound tempting, but more often than not it simply isn't the best deal available to you. Many company plans are simplified with no underwriting or medical examinations, which means you are likely to make up for that in terms of paying higher premiums.
